Costello Corporation reported pretax book income of $500,000.During the current year,the reserve for bad debts increased by $5,000.In addition,tax depreciation exceeded book depreciation by $40,000.Finally,Costello received $3,000 of tax-exempt life insurance proceeds from the death of one of its officers.Using a tax rate of 34%,Costello's deferred income tax expense or benefit would be:
A) $11,900 net deferred tax expense.
B) $11,900 net deferred tax benefit.
C) $15,300 net deferred tax benefit.
D) $15,300 net deferred tax expense.
